The same verse in five languages

Hebrew

וְאֶת־הַשֻּׁלְחָן֙ וְאֶת־כָּל־כֵּלָ֔יו וְאֶת־הַמְּנֹרָ֖ה וְאֶת־כֵּלֶ֑יהָ וְאֵ֖ת מִזְבַּ֥ח הַקְּטֹֽרֶת׃

Greek (Septuagint)

καὶ τὴν λυχνίαν καὶ πάντα τὰ σκεύη αὐτῆς, καὶ τὴν σκηνὴν τοῦ μαρτυρίου καὶ πάντα τὰ σκεύη αὐτῆς, καὶ τὸ θυσιαστήριον τοῦ θυμιάματος,

Greek text from Swete's edition, CC BY-SA 4.0

Latin (Vulgate)

mensamque cum vasis suis, et candelabrum, et utensilia ejus, altaria thymiamatis,

Spanish

Y la mesa, y todos sus vasos, y el candelero, y todos sus vasos, y el altar del perfume,

English

the table and all its utensils, the lampstand and its utensils, the altar of incense,
